

De Witte Boulevard is a marine dive site located in the Oosterschelde, Netherlands. Divers can expect variable conditions typical of the region, with water temperatures ranging from 7C in February to 20C in August. The site is accessible for diving activities, though conditions fluctuate throughout the year. As a marine environment, the site is subject to tidal influences common to the Oosterschelde area. Divers should be prepared for varying visibility and currents depending on the timing of their dive. This location is suitable for those comfortable with temperate water diving in the Zeeland region.

The dive centre offers a rinse and drying room for wetsuits and equipment on the park grounds.
The site is located at Hogezoom 149, Renesse. The dive centre provides a boat for accessing dive sites in the Grevelingen or Oosterschelde that are otherwise difficult to reach from the shore.
